Neurosurgery Intensive Care

The Neurosurgery Intensive Care is a 14-bed intensive care unit within a Level I Trauma Center. NSICU specializes in the treatment of adolescent, adult and geriatric patients with a wide range of neurological disorders. Our clients experience neurological changes from disease processes or trauma, often resulting in sudden lifestyle changes. These changes may be short- or long-term and may have a temporary or permanent impact on the patient and his/her family. The complexity of care requires an interdisciplinary approach to facilitate the patient’s progress through the acute phase to rehabilitation, and then, transition back into the community.
